After months of anticipation, the Indy Autonomous Challenge Powered by Cisco is one day away as teams continue their preparations onsite for the head-to-head autonomous race car competition. As the presenting sponsor of the challenge, Cisco will be enabling all critical in-vehicle and car-to-trackside connectivity with Dallara AV-21 race cars using ultra-low latency wireless technology and will be supporting the nine teams from across the globe who will be on site competing.
